The Essay:

There have been many suggestions that reports provided to stakeholders should provide a broader set of information about a company's performance than just financial performance.

Required:

You are required to research information on the below issues, and then write the results of your research in an essay format (introduction, body and conclusion).

1. The main criticisms of traditional financial reporting

2. What other types of information could be included in annual report

3. The costs and benefits of providing this information

4. And provides your opinion on whether firms should include more than financial information in their annual reports. You mustjustify your opinion.
